Conservative Treatments
Most wrist pain can be managed with conservative methods like rest, ice, and anti-inflammatory medications. Immobilization with a splint can also provide relief, especially in cases of tendonitis or mild sprains. These measures help reduce swelling and promote healing.
When to Consider Surgery
Surgery might be necessary for severe cases, such as fractures or ligament tears that don't heal with conservative treatment. Procedures can range from simple repairs to complex reconstructions. A specialist will recommend surgery only when it's essential for restoring wrist function.
